Hundreds of workers remain underground after 'shaft incident' at South African gold mine, company says


Dozens of workers are still trapped underground after a serious incident at a South African gold mine, according to company officials. The incident, which occurred earlier this week, has left rescue teams working around the clock to safely bring the workers to the surface. The incident is believed to have been caused by a malfunction in the mine's main shaft, making it difficult for the workers to make their way out. The mining company, along with local authorities, have been providing updates on the situation as they work to evacuate the workers. The safety and well-being of the trapped workers remains the top priority, and constant efforts are being made to ensure their rescue as soon as possible. The workers are believed to have access to food and water, and have been in contact with their families and loved ones to give them updates and provide reassurance. Rescue teams have also been in communication with the trapped workers to assess their health and well-being.
